Greetings all, new to the telluride. Quick question, bib a nav update and now everything is in k/m instead of miles. How do I change this back?
 
Greetings all, new to the telluride. Quick question, bib a nav update and now everything is in k/m instead of miles. How do I change this back?
Setup > nav > nav auto features > units
